How to prepare for a job interview at Edge Recruits
✨Know the Production Process
Familiarise yourself with the production process relevant to the role. Understand the equipment you'll be working with and how it contributes to smooth operations. This knowledge will show your dedication and readiness to jump in.
✨Showcase Teamwork Skills
Since this role requires collaboration, be prepared to discuss examples of how you've successfully worked in a team. Highlight your ability to communicate effectively and support your colleagues, as this is crucial in a fast-paced environment.
✨Problem-Solving Scenarios
Think of specific instances where you've encountered problems in a work setting and how you resolved them. Be ready to share these stories during the interview to demonstrate your strong problem-solving skills.
✨Brush Up on Basic Computer Skills
As basic computer skills are part of the job, make sure you're comfortable with any software or tools that might be used in the production process. If you know what systems the company uses, mention your familiarity with them to give yourself an edge.
